Topological insulator behavior in low-temperature electrical resistivity of the high-entropy single-crystalline thick-filmed (Bi2/3Sb1/3)2 (Te2/5Se2/5S1/5)3 alloy

O Ivanov,
M Yaprintsev,
E Yaprintseva
et al.

Abstract: High-entropy (Bi2/3Sb1/3)2(Te2/5Se2/5S1/5)3 alloy has been for the first time prepared by the self-propagating high-temperature synthesis, spark plasma sintering and melting methods. Single-crystalline and single-phased film of the alloy with thickness of ~0.11 mm was applied to find and analyze features in its electrical resistivity, which are characteristic of topological insulators.
